数据库设计与实践考什么
-
数据库设计与实践考察以下几个方面:
-
数据库基础知识:考察对数据库概念、术语和原理的理解,如关系型数据库和非关系型数据库的区别、数据库的三范式、ACID原则等。
-
数据库设计:考察对数据库设计过程的掌握,包括需求分析、概念设计、逻辑设计和物理设计等。需要能够理解和应用实体关系模型(ERM)、实体关系图(ERD)、UML类图等工具。
-
数据库规范化:考察对数据库规范化理论和规则的理解和应用能力。能够将现实世界的复杂数据模型转化为简洁、高效的数据库结构,并保持数据的一致性和完整性。
-
SQL语言:考察对结构化查询语言(SQL)的掌握程度。需要能够编写和优化SQL查询语句,包括数据查询、插入、更新和删除等操作。
-
数据库管理与性能优化:考察对数据库管理和性能优化的理解和实践能力。包括数据库的备份和恢复、安全性管理、索引和查询优化等方面。
此外,数据库设计与实践还可能考察一些相关的技术和概念,如数据库事务处理、并发控制、数据仓库和数据挖掘等。考察形式可以是理论题、设计题或实际案例分析题,需要考生综合运用数据库相关知识和技能进行解答和分析。
1年前 -
-
数据库设计与实践考察的主要内容包括以下几个方面:
-
数据库的基本概念和原理:考察对数据库的基本概念、数据模型、关系代数和数据库事务等方面的理解。包括数据库的组成、数据库管理系统的功能和作用,以及关系型数据库和非关系型数据库的特点和区别等。
-
数据库设计的基本步骤和方法:考察对数据库设计的基本步骤和方法的掌握。包括需求分析、概念设计、逻辑设计和物理设计等阶段的任务和方法,以及实体-关系模型(ER模型)和关系模式的转换过程等。
-
数据库规范化理论:考察对数据库规范化理论的理解和应用能力。包括对函数依赖、范式理论和数据库关系模式的规范化过程等的掌握。还需要理解不同范式之间的关系和优缺点,能够根据实际情况进行合理的规范化设计。
-
SQL语言的基本操作和高级应用:考察对SQL语言的掌握程度。包括对SQL语句的基本语法和常用操作(如查询、插入、更新、删除等)的理解和应用能力,以及对SQL语句的优化和性能调优等方面的知识。
-
数据库索引和查询优化:考察对数据库索引和查询优化的理解和应用能力。包括对索引的概念、种类和使用方法的掌握,以及对查询优化的基本原理和常用技巧的理解。
-
数据库安全和备份恢复:考察对数据库安全和备份恢复的理解和应用能力。包括对数据库安全性的保护措施和方法的了解,以及对数据库备份和恢复的基本原理和常用技术的掌握。
-
数据库性能监控和调优:考察对数据库性能监控和调优的理解和应用能力。包括对数据库性能监控指标的理解,以及对数据库性能问题的诊断和优化方法的掌握。
总之,数据库设计与实践考察的内容主要涉及数据库的基本原理、设计方法、规范化理论、SQL语言操作、索引和查询优化、安全和备份恢复、性能监控和调优等方面的知识和技能。掌握这些内容可以帮助我们设计出高效、安全、可靠的数据库系统。
1年前 -
-
数据库设计与实践主要考察以下几个方面:
-
数据库设计原则:考察对数据库设计原则的理解和应用能力。例如,如何进行逻辑建模和物理建模,如何进行数据规范化和反规范化,如何选择合适的数据类型和约束等。
-
数据库范式:考察对数据库范式的理解和应用能力。例如,如何将数据分解为不同的关系表,如何消除冗余数据,如何保持数据的一致性和完整性等。
-
数据库查询语言:考察对数据库查询语言的理解和应用能力。例如,如何编写复杂的查询语句,如何使用聚合函数和子查询,如何使用连接和联合操作等。
-
数据库索引和性能优化:考察对数据库索引和性能优化的理解和应用能力。例如,如何选择合适的索引类型和字段,如何优化查询性能,如何避免慢查询和死锁等。
-
数据库安全和备份恢复:考察对数据库安全和备份恢复的理解和应用能力。例如,如何设置用户权限和角色,如何进行数据备份和恢复,如何防止数据丢失和数据泄露等。
-
数据库性能监控和故障处理:考察对数据库性能监控和故障处理的理解和应用能力。例如,如何监控数据库的性能指标,如何识别和解决数据库故障,如何进行容灾和高可用等。
-
数据库设计模式和最佳实践:考察对数据库设计模式和最佳实践的理解和应用能力。例如,如何设计适应不同场景的数据库结构,如何优化数据库查询和更新操作,如何保证数据的一致性和可靠性等。
为了在数据库设计与实践考试中取得好的成绩,建议学生在复习备考过程中注重理论学习和实践操作的结合。可以通过参考相关教材和文献,进行数据库设计和查询语句的练习,以及进行数据库性能监控和故障处理的实践操作,加深对数据库设计与实践知识的理解和掌握。同时,也可以参加相关的培训和考试辅导班,获取更多的学习资源和备考经验。
1年前 -